Bayley vs. Dana Brooke added to WWE SmackDown

Another non-title match involving one of SmackDown’s champions has been made official for tonight.

After the match was set up on Twitter, WWE has confirmed that SmackDown Women’s Champion Bayley will face Dana Brooke on tonight’s SmackDown. It’s a rematch from last week, where Bayley defeated Brooke after a backstage interview with Bayley had been interrupted by Elias and Brooke.

Brooke tweeted to set up tonight’s match: “Last week wasn’t about stepping up to YOUR level @itsBayleyWWE, it was about showing #Smackdown and the @WWE Universe what I am capable of. How about another go, champ? #wwe”

Bayley then responded: “Well there’s your first mistake, trying to impress the @WWE universe. And even though you don’t really deserve another shot with me, I’ll allow it. Just not for my championship.”

Lacey Evans has been feuding with Bayley and Sasha Banks, but they weren’t involved in a match at last Sunday’s TLC pay-per-view.

Tonight’s SmackDown is taking place at the Barclays Center in Brooklyn, New York. A non-title match between SmackDown Tag Team Champions The New Day (Kofi Kingston & Big E) and Shinsuke Nakamura & Cesaro (w/ Sami Zayn) has also been announced for the episode.
